Kefilwe Mabote and Ini Edo Join the Drama in ‘Young, Famous & African’ Season 3

Award-winning content creator Kefilwe Mabote and Nollywood star Ini Edo are set to bring fresh energy and glamour to Young, Famous & African in its highly anticipated third season. Fans can catch all the drama, friendships, and romance when Season 3 premieres on January 17, 2025, on Netflix.

Returning for another season are fan favourites like Khanyi Mbau, Nadia Nakai, Annie Macaulay-Idibia, Luis Manana, Swanky Jerry, Zari “The Boss Lady” Hassan, Naked DJ, Kayleigh Schwark, and Diamond Platnumz. Set in the vibrant city of Johannesburg, the series follows these influential young stars as they navigate careers, romance, and rekindle old connections in the spotlight.

Expect new friendships, plenty of glamour, and, of course, the inevitable drama that comes with fame and fortune.
